My experience in Austin the last two weeks has been the following:
 
Not many 09's on the lots.
Waiting lists and deposits required to secure the one you want that will have to be "ordered."
Nothing less than MSRP, no incentives, etc.
 
People that want them are going dealership to dealership trying to find the one they want. Either will take what they do have on the lot or be put on a list.
 
I was in one showroom on Saturday last week and people were crawling over themselves to get the one on the showroom floor.
 
They are stocking heavier on the Touring models.
 
 The 09 sticker made me sick to my stomach. The knowledge that when the 09s do fully drop on the lots and there will be more choices and more negotions after I paid full MSRP, made me really sick to my stomach.
 
I picked up an 08. I'm thrilled with my 08'. Off the lot in a EXL RES 2WD w/ 8 year/120K ext warranty, TTL included - under $30K. And I got the exact color combo I wanted with no wait.

It's the dealer's way to charge an outrageous price for $10 worth of pin-striping, $35 rear splash guards, and $35 wheel locks, or some other combination of low value items sealant, fabric protection.
 
Different things you get on appearance package, so it is better ask them to have a breakdown for you.
